DESCRIPTION:Join us for a discussion of the film Salt of the Earth ! \nThe film is in the public domain  and can be watched on the Internet Archive for free: https://archive.org/details/clacinonl_SaltOfTheEarth  \nDescription from Wikipedia: \nSalt of the Earth is a 1954 American drama film written by Michael Wilson\, directed by Herbert J. Biberman\, and produced by Paul Jarrico. All had been blacklisted by the Hollywood establishment due to their alleged involvement in communist politics. \nThe drama film is one of the first pictures to advance the feminist social and political point of view. Its plot centers on a long and difficult strike\, based on the 1951 strike against the Empire Zinc Company in Grant County\, New Mexico. In the film\, the company is identified as “Delaware Zinc”\, and the setting is “Zinctown\, New Mexico”. The film shows how the miners\, the company\, and the police react during the strike. In neorealist style\, the producers and director used actual miners and their families as actors in the film. \nZoom link: https://us02web.zoom.us/j/89550989201?pwd=Q2EwOTVtK1dkR3ZSRWJScnMwMG11dz09

We will meet at the National Museum of Mexican Art (free admission!) at 11 a.m. to see the Carlos Cortéz 100 AÑOS exhibit\, then get lunch at Taqueria El Mezquite (1 p.m.) to talk about the exhibit\, connections to today’s working class struggles\, and what’s going on in our unions. \nIf you don’t know Carlos Cortéz\, here’s a bit of info from the museum’s website:\n“This centennial exhibition celebrates the legacy of Carlos Cortéz Koyokuikatl (1923-2005)\, one of Chicago’s most important social justice artists working in the 20th century. Often a poet\, often a printmaker\, but always an activist\, Cortéz’s life’s work uplifted the working class\, marginalized communities\, and social struggles by depicting scenes of labor disputes\, protests\, and ignored historical events and individuals.” \nThis meetup is open to all members of AFSCME Locals 505\, 654\, 1215\, 1669\, 2912\, and 2946.

DESCRIPTION:What: CPL Budget Hearing \nWhen & Where: City Council Chambers at City Hall\, on the 2nd Floor AND online \nOn Thursday\, October 19\, the Chicago Public Library will have its annual Budget Hearing with the City’s Committee on Budget and Government Operations. The hearing will be held in the City Council Chambers at City Hall\, on the 2nd Floor\, and can also be watched live online via the City Clerk’s website. Public comments are allowed immediately prior to the hearings\, at 10:00 AM (you can find guidelines for comment here). \nThe agenda for the Oct. 19 budget hearings includes multiple City departments (the City Clerk\, Chicago Department of Public Health\, Chicago Public Library\, and the Department of Family and Support Services)–so CPL’s portion of the hearing will begin at an unspecified point after the 10:00 AM start time. \nSee our blog post on the hearing for more information on Council 31’s budget review process\, and priorities and concerns raised by Local 1215 members.
